Ingredients:

  • 1/2 cup (115g) unsalted butter, softened
  • 3/4 cup (150g) granulated white sugar
  • 1 large (50g) egg
  • 1 tsp (5ml) vanilla extract
  • 2 cups (250g) all-purpose flour
  • 1 tsp (4g) cream of tartar
  • 1/2 tsp (3g) baking soda
  • 1/4 tsp (1.5g) salt
  • 2 tbsp (25g) granulated white sugar
  • 1 tbsp (8g) ground cinnamon

Instructions:

  1. In a large bowl, beat the softened butter and 3/4 cup sugar until the mixture looks pale and fluffy.
  2. Mix in the egg and vanilla extract, beating on medium speed until fully incorporated and smooth.
  3. Gradually add the flour, cream of tartar, baking soda, and salt. Mix on low speed just until the white streaks of flour disappear.
  4. Combine the 2 tbsp sugar and 1 tbsp cinnamon in a small bowl.
  5. Scoop about 1.5 tbsp of dough and roll it between your palms to form a smooth ball.
  6. Drop the ball into the cinnamon-sugar mixture and rotate until the dough is completely encased.
  7. Line the Ninja Crispi basket with parchment paper and space the balls 2 inches apart.
  8. Set the Ninja Crispi to the bake/air fry setting (350°F / 175°C) and cook for 10–12 minutes.
